## Artifact Signing — Inventory Reconciliation Job

The nightly reconciliation job for Stockline now signs its output manifests before upload. Unsigned manifests are rejected by the Ledgerbox ingest as of build 412. Two mismatches last week traced to a stale key on the runner pool; rotated Tuesday. Action for sync: confirm all runners pull the current key at job start. The active signing key for the reconciliation pipeline is as follows.

signing key of yafop-taguf = bky3_Kre

Subject: Marwick Supply Renewal — Heads Up

Hi branch managers,

Quick note: we're renewing the Marwick Foods contract for another two years, locking pricing on the Orchardline range at current rates plus 3%. Good outcome given where commodity costs are headed. Delivery schedules stay the same, but minimum order quantities drop slightly — helpful for the smaller sites like Dunmere. Keep this quiet until the announcement; the background on why is just below.

Thanks,
Rollo

board note of yahig-yahif: Silmirox Works plans to raise the Aldius list price by 18.5 percent in January. The steering committee signed off on a budget of $141.9 million for Project Tamix. The renewal with Eliysek Logistics closes at $114.1 million a year, 18.9 percent below the last contract. Project Gordor slips by a full year because of the supplier delay.

### Step 4: Stabilize the integration tests

Heads up: the Tollgate payments suite is flaky mostly because tests share one sandbox ledger. Before migrating, give each test run its own namespace and bump the settlement poll timeout — the old default is way too tight. Once that's in place, reruns should drop to near zero. The test harness picks up these configuration values at startup.

config for hahip-yajep:
holix:
  log_level: error
  metrics_host: metrics.holix.qorvellabs.internal
  pin: 9600
  pool_size: 8